which often occurs when a company goes public

A. an increase in debt payments

B. greater pressure to make bigger profits

C. a reduction in productive effciency

D. an increase in its bond rating

Respuesta :

I think the correct answer from the choices listed above is option B. When a company goes public, most often there is a greater pressure to make bigger profits. This is usually done by smaller and relatively new companies in order to expand their capital.
